WebThe weighted average coupon (WAC) is the weighted-average gross interest rates of the pool of mortgages that underlay a mortgage-backed security (MBS) at the time the securities were issued. Weighted average maturity (WAM) is the weighted average amount of time until the maturities on mortgages in a mortgage-backed security (MBS). Market abuse surveillance; Data challenges; Compliance awareness; Market abuse risk … WebNov 12, 2014 · The FX market is one of the largest and most liquid markets in the world with a daily average turnover of $5.3 trillion, 40% of which takes place in London. The spot FX market is a wholesale financial market and spot FX benchmarks (also known as “fixes”) are used to establish the relative value of two currencies.

WebFeb 28, 2024 · The STOR regime requires market participants to identify and report suspicions of potential market abuse to the FCA. High quality STORs are an important intelligence source for us and assist our identification of harm in financial markets. ...
